Mayabeque, Cuba: “Be better public servants and raise the legal culture of the people”, that was the call to the jurists of Mayabeque by the President of the National Board of Directors of the Union of Jurists, the Master of Science José Alexis Ginarte Gato during the Provincial Assembly prior to the Ninth Congress.

At the meeting, committees worked to discuss issues related to law, science and innovation in the service of justice; legal culture, information and communication; and the normative order.

The exchange focused on the need to increase the professional training of jurists, even more so in these times of transformations in the legislative order, and cultivate awareness of legality in the people, through appearances in the media.

The work of these professionals during the popular consultation process of the Family Code Bill and their attitude towards the disturbances that occurred on July 11 was also recognized.

In the Provincial Assembly, the Mayabeque jurists renewed the management structures of the Provincial Council and selected those who will represent Mayabeque in the Ninth Congress of the organization.

The executive delegations that had an outstanding work during the popular consultation process and the jurists Yerandy Calzadilla Dávalos and Yosvany González Madruga were also distinguished for their outstanding work in confronting crimes.

Before concluding the assembly, the Master of Science José Alexis Ginarte Gato, President of the National Union of Jurists, congratulated the union for its professionalism and dedication to daily work and signified the unconditional support of the country’s leadership to these professionals.
